Job Overview
GuidePoint Security’s Digital Forensics & Incident Response Practice (DFIR) performs the following:
- Reactive Incident Response Investigations
- Forensic Investigations
- Proactive Threat Discovery and Threat Hunting
- Purple Team Exercises (as Blue Team in collaboration with GuidePoint Red Team)
- Tabletop Exercises
As a Principal Digital Forensics Incident Response Consultant, you will be a technical resource that leverages your knowledge, skills, and experience to help deliver results to clients in various sectors.
Role Requirements
Your primary responsibilities revolve around solving challenging and complex problems and include sharing knowledge with team members, assisting with the technical aspects of DFIR investigations, and utilizing your creativity and adaptability to perform advanced mission-critical assessments.
GuidePoint Security’s DFIR service offerings are perpetually evolving in response to emerging threats and diverse client needs, and your creativity and expertise will assist the DFIR Practice with adapting to this rapidly changing environment. Primary Duties will include:
- Operate as a technical resource within the Practice and actively participate in DFIR investigations
- Core understanding of Windows, Linux, and/or MacOS forensics
- Effective engagement communication, time management, and collaboration with peers
- Author comprehensive engagement deliverables that are tailored to both technical and managerial audiences as well as fully detail the technical findings, recommendations, business impact, and realistic remediation strategies
- Foster client relationships by providing support, information, and guidance
- Utilize automation, orchestration, and scripting to reduce manual processes, improving overall efficiency while also enabling new capabilities to meet the rapidly changing needs of our clients
- Contribute to integration of existing and future open-source and commercial tools to help improve DFIR processes and procedures
- Perpetually strengthen relevant skills, knowledge, and abilities to stay at the forefront of the information security industry
- Maintain a strong desire to learn, adapt, and improve along with a rapidly-growing company
- Perform other duties as assigned
Education and Experience
Essential Qualifications:
- Four (4+) years of experience performing incident response investigations
- Six (6+) combined years of IT and information security experience
Preferred Qualifications:
- Prior experience in a Consulting Services role
- Experience with Digital Forensics & Incident Response (DFIR) methodology and process
- Core capabilities include:
- Network traffic analysis
- Host forensics
- Malware handling / triage
- Log review
- Experience with a variety of industry-related solutions including EDR, NDR, XDR, SIEM, FW, NGAV, Velociraptor, OSQuery, and others
- Experience with common programming languages including PowerShell, Python, BASH, Go, C, C++, C#, or others
- Experience with cloud technologies for the enterprise, such as Amazon Web Services, G Suite, Office 365, and Azure.
- Awareness of attacker techniques, advanced threat groups, and integration of intelligence into an investigation
- Other relevant industry certifications, such as but not limited to CISSP, GCIA, GCIH, GDAT, GCFE, and GFCA
